    MG VIDEO POKER

    Here is an interesting situation that has been happening to me quite often for the past few months and I wonder if it is happening to any other VP player. All VP games seem to run in cycles of wins and or losses. I find when I am hitting it happens a few times in a row and I can go up and down quite a few times in an hour or two session. Here is where the problem lies, quite often now when I am on a roll the cards will freeze when I am ready to draw a new hand. This will happen up to ten times and then the game continues as before but with a real differrence. If I was winning before this freeze situation I most definitely stop winning after the freezeout. Any comments from MG VP players. Cheers

    The lag happens to me at B&M casinos, but I have learned that is because the game is saving to memory -- happens about every 100 hands or so.

    I get that freeze when playing the download MG, but I haven't noticed it in the flash version (which I prefer).
